Anti-American protests in Jammu

Srinagar, September 17: Muslims on Friday held anti-American protests across Jammu region to give vent to their anger against the alleged desecration of the Quran in Florida, US, last week.

“Down with America”, “Down with imperialism” were the slogans raised at different mosques after the Friday prayers.

However, the protests were held within the places of worship. Five persons have been killed and atleast 20 others have been injured in protests in Mendhar region of J&K on Wednesday following clashes between police and a crowd protesting the alleged desecration of the Quran in the US. According to reports, the clashes took place when a protest to show solidarity with the Valley against the Quran burning plan turned violent on Wednesday.

Major protests were held at the Jamia Masjid in the heart of the walled city of Jammu, where the desecration of the Quaran was denounced and the speakers threatened the United States of an Islamic backlash if the culprits were not punished.

There was heavy deployment of police forces around Muslim localities in Jammu.

“So far, we have not got any report of any untoward incident,” a police officer said.

Also, 16 people were killed across the Kashmir Valley on Monday during protests triggered by reports that the Quran was desecrated in the US.
